    Abstract: The back and periphery of the front of an earth plate (110) are insulated (120). A plurality of L- and T-shaped tab terminals (100) are soldered to the plate (110). Connecting terminals (140) for connection to an electronic apparatus are connected to one end of connecting wires (130), and plug-in connecting terminals (150), which are respectively connected to the above-mentioned projecting terminals, are connected to the other ends of the wires (130). At the time of installing the earth plate (110) on the floor of a building, the tab terminals (100) are fitted to the plug-in connecting terminals (140) of the connecting wires (130), and then the connecting terminals (140) of the connecting wires (130) are connected to electronic apparatus. Therefore, the connection is very easy.

    Abstract: In a bus LAN, data transmitted from a terminal (14) are detected by means of an adapter (1) connected to one end of a bus (3), and the adapter (1) transmits a pulse signal to the bus (3) in response to the detection. Another adapter (2) connected to the other end of the bus (3) receives data from the terminal (14) and finds the address of the terminal having transmitted the data. A counter (21) measures the time difference between the arrival of the data from the terminal (14) and the arrival of the pulse signal from the adapter (1) and stores the count value paired with the address of the terminal having transmitted the data in a memory (23). Thus, the count values are obtained for every terminal during the normal operation of the LAN. The data stored in the memory (23) are taken into a personal computer (5), the physical position of each terminal is calculated based on the propagation speed of the data through the bus (3), and a physical configuration diagram showing the physical positions is displayed or printed. The terminal where a packet collision has occurred is found by measuring the difference between the arrivals of the pulse signals, etc., by utilizing packet signals, its colliding signals, and jam signals and the pulse signals.

    Abstract: A noise detecting and recording device which can be widely used as a countermeasure against the wrong operation of an electronic apparatus caused by noise. The device is provided with a unit (100) which outputs the data corresponding to the level of conduction noise, a unit (110) which outputs the data corresponding to the level of radiation electromagnetic field noise, a unit (132) which outputs the data corresponding to the level of discharge noise, a temperature and humidity detecting unit (134) which detects the temperature and humidity and outputs the data corresponding to detected values, a microcomputer (120) which processes the output data of each unit, a display section (124) which displays the output data, and a recorder (122) which records the data. The microcomputer (120) transmits the output data from each unit to the display section (124) and the recording device (122).
